Showcase your policy planning and consultation skills and join a dedicated and innovative team of professionals working on trade policy issues with the Ministry of Economic Development and Innovation.What can I expect to do in this role?You will: • conduct economic and trade policy research and analysis• identify policy options• review developments in trade negotiations and disputes• prepare cabinet submissions, policy papers, briefing materials, reports and correspondence• participate in federal/provincial meetings and conduct consultationsHow do I qualify?Technical KnowledgeYou have:• demonstrated knowledge and understanding of international and interprovincial trade agreements, trade negotiations and trade dispute resolution processes• sound knowledge of Ontario's economy and current trade, economic and other major policy issuesPolicy Planning, Research, Analytical and Problem Solving Skills• you have proven policy planning, research, interpreting, analyzing and problem-solving skills to identify key policy issues and options• you can provide support to senior government officialsCommunication and Interpersonal Skills• you have well-developed oral and written communication and interpersonal skills with the ability to work prepare cabinet submissions, policy papers, briefing materials and correspondence to the Minister• you have ability to present findings • you can work effectively in a team environmentOrganizational Skills• you have proven organizational skills to prioritize and complete assignments in a fast paced, high pressure environmentComputer Skills• you have proficiency using computer software such as the MS Office Suite• you have proven ability to use computerized data/information sources for research purposes
